Christopher Kent Calvert

June 30, 1969 - April 23, 2025

Chris Calvert passed away on April 23rd, 2025, following a car accident. He was 55 years old.

Born in Muscatine, Iowa, on June 30, 1969, Chris lived a life as winding and rugged as the rivers he loved to fish. He graduated from Muscatine High School and spent the last years living in Alabama. Over the years, he worked a variety of jobs, always moving, always adapting. It's hard to say exactly what he did last but anyone who knew him knows he never stayed still for long.

Chris worked hard, and he played harder. He loved loud music, a cold beer, the outdoors, and the kind of laughter that fills a whole room. He found peace in the woods and on the waterhunting and fishing weren't just pastimes, they were where he felt most at home. He had a deep love for his family, even if he wasn't always present.

He is survived by his children, Kayla Carlsten (Jeremy) and Matthew Calvert; his grandchildren, Nick Carlsten, Lynn Carlsten, Elaina Carlsten, Ethan Carlsten, and Alex Carlsten; his 10 siblings: Pam (Rich) Thompson, Maynard (Debbie) Calvert, Clarence Guy (Janice) Calvert, Robert (Maggie) Calvert, Charles (Tammy) Calvert, Kimberly Calvert, Cecil Calvert, Michael (Tracy) Calvert, Michell (Greg) Beik, and Maegan (Brian) Trego.

He was preceded in death by his parents, Cecil and Maxine (Hintermeister) Calvert.

Chris was complicated funny, stubborn, sometimes hard to reach but he was human. And he'll be remembered, with love, by those who knew him best.

A luncheon will be held by the family on Sunday April 27th at 1 p.m. The celebration of life will take place at 2705 Olgilvie Ave in Muscatine, IA. In his memory, take a moment to be outside, near the water or under the trees, crack open a cold beer, turn up a favorite song, and remember that even distant hearts can still care deeply. Memorials may be made to the family in care of Kayla Carlsten.
